Search underway for armed men who robbed Popeyes in NW Harris County

Two suspects entered the Popeyes on FM 1960 and fled with cash

HARRIS COUNTY – Authorities are searching two suspects who broke in to a fast food restaurant in northwest Harris County before it opened for the day.

The Harris County Precinct 4 Constables Office said around 9:15 a.m. Wednesday, two armed suspects entered the Popeyes Louisiana Kitchen located in the 3100 block of FM 1960 at Aldine Westfield.

An employee told Local 2 that he was taking out the trash when he was approached by two men. They followed him in and took money from a register and a manager's purse.

Investigators said the suspects then took off heading north on FM 1960.

Deputies and a K-9 unit are searching the area for the suspects. Descriptions for them have not been released.

Jen Davis, a woman who works nearby, says crimes like this are happening too often.

"I'm not surprised at all, it's a bad area," Davis said.

Davis said their other mobile store in the same shopping center has been hit three times in the last several months.

Officials say the suspects got away with a small amount of cash.

There were no reports of any injuries.
